FAIL No ringing current is detected. The ringing application
circuitry on this circuit pack probably is not healthy.
1. Retry the command again.
2. If the test continues to fail, look for RING-GEN error in
Error Log.
a. If there are RING-GEN errors, refer to the RING-GEN
Maintenance documentation and try to resolve any
problem(s).
b. If there are no RING-GEN errors, replace the circuit
pack.
3. Retry the command again.
PASS Ringing current is detected or this vintage of the Analog Line
circuit pack does not support the Ringing Application Circuit
Test. Analog Line circuit packs that DO NOT support Test
#51 include TN712 Vintage 13 and earlier and TN742
Vintage 3 and earlier.
